Преобразовать объект System.Data.Linq.DataQuery в System.Linq.IQueryable? - PullRequest
0 голосов
/ 21 октября 2009

Как я могу преобразовать объект типа System.Data.Linq.DataQuery в System.Linq.IQueryable?

Я работаю с Visual Basic / Silverlight, и исходный код моего запроса выглядит следующим образом:

Public Function Get_Cli_Pag() As IQueryable(Of V_Cliente_Pagare) 

    Dim Qry = From P In Me.Context.Pagares Join C In Me.Context.Codigos On C.Codigo 
        Equals P.Tipo_Pagare Where P.Nulo = 0 And P.Extraviado = 0 And C.Clave = 5 Select P.Rut, P.Cliente.Nombre, P.Tipo_Pagare, Tipo_Pagare_Descripcion = C.Descripcion, P.Pagare 

    Return Qry.AsQueryable 
End Function

1 Ответ

0 голосов
/ 21 октября 2009

Работает ли метод расширения .AsQueryable?

...